It's pretty basic and standard. Just completed mine on the 30th and it went well. They just want to make sure you know the risk of surgery and that you understand that it's a tool to weight loss. If you have an signs of depression or anxiety they will deny you. She told me that. You should be fine

I have anxiety and told mine that it was well controlled with medicine and therapy. I talked with them about how I planned to deal with the emotional side of things post surgery.

I was approved. The point is to have a plan in place instead of just entering into the surgery blindly

I have been diagnosed with anxiety and panic attacks....for years. I am medicated for both. And doing quite well. I was approved...you shouldn't have any problems getting approved.

Im on medication for anxiety and depression and got approved. They want to know you are stable, have realistic goals forweight loss and a good support system for post op.

You will also be asked about when you started gaining weight, why you think you will be successful post op, how you will change or control behaviors that led you to overeating. Good luck!

I'm in the same boat with depression and anxiety, but I have had a good handle on it for years now.

Unfortunately the psychologist I was scheduled to see was fixed on that in a way that made me feel like that's all he cared about, and not in a good way. He had me take this 300+ question test, and only talked with me individually for five minutes when the consultation is supposed to be an hour. Luckily he approved me, but I didn't click with this person and felt like he made a decision based on the questionnaire and not our one on one. Better luck to you and your psychologist!

They just asked about my support system, why I'm doing the surgery, and if I have anything that will prevent me from benefiting from surgery - like a sleep eating issue.
